20. Why is genetic variation important to the process of evolution?

Respuesta :

richardcomer
richardcomer richardcomer
  • 13-10-2020

Answer:

Genetic variation is an important force in evolution as it allows natural selection to increase or decrease frequency of alleles already in the population. Genetic variation is advantageous to a population because it enables some individuals to adapt to the environment while maintaining the survival of the population
